Member Services Manager jobs in Colorado

Member Services Manager is responsible for daily activities in the member services function for a health plan or health maintenance organization (HMO). Collects data on member inquiries and service requests and conducts analysis to identify trends and recommend solutions. Being a Member Services Manager ensures service representatives follow established policies for addressing member inquiries and meet service quality goals. Manages the recruitment, hiring, training, scheduling, and performance management of staff. Additionally, Member Services Manager requ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a head of unit/department. The Member Services Manager man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. Extensive knowledge of department processes. To be a Member Services Manager typ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1 to 3 years supervisory experience may be required.     Position Summary

    The Producing Branch Manager leads and manages a dynamic team of Mortgage Originators, developing new business relationships and expanding existing clients for the cultivation of mortgage loan production. Responsible for assigning sales objectives for the mortgage originators, suggesting sales production goals, and accomplishing those on an annual basis.

    Additionally, the Producing Branch Manager solicits and develops a wide variety of residential mortgage loans. Spends an amount of time on outside sales activities, and maintains good sales relationships with realtors and other mortgage referral sources.

    Essential Duties And Responsibilities

    • Direct the management of the mortgage loan originators. Assure that policies and procedures are implemented and maintained to optimize the potential for the achievement of goals and objectives in volume, revenues, loan quality and charge-offs.
    • Receive and screen loan applications. Receive authorization to run applicant credit as well as review income/asset information, notify those applicants that are not qualified within the proper timeframe.
    • Conduct the loan interview and secure the customer information necessary to initiate a loan transaction. Provide loan information and service to customers, realtors, and others as needed.
    • Ensure that all mortgage loans are originated to investor guidelines and industry standards.
    • Identify opportunities to improve products, processes, and service to achieve short-term and long-term strategic and tactical goals.
    • Coordinate training and leading monthly loan originator meetings
    • Assign, direct, coordinate, and review work of staff. Recommend branch goals, personnel performance expectations, and appropriate staffing levels. Create a culture of success within the branch.
    • Assist in developing marketing strategies and campaigns for the various mortgage loan products and services.
    • Cultivate branch awareness of mortgage products and services through frequent interaction with staff.
    • Support and advise management of internal and external products and regulations, as well as stay abreast of industry trends, best practices, and competitive information.
    • Implement and/or manage marketing service agreements (MSA).
    • Review customer surveys and report the responses to the appropriate parties.
    • Cultivate a culture of compliance and ethics.
    • Follow applicable state & federal laws and regulations.
    • Comply with company, FNMA, FHLMC, FHA, VA and industry standard rules and guidelines.
    • Other duties as assigned.

Colorado (/ˌkɒləˈrædoʊ, -ˈrɑːdoʊ/ (listen), other variants) is a state of the Western United States encompassing most of the southern Rocky Mountains as well as the northeastern portion of the Colorado Plateau and the western edge of the Great Plains. It is the 8th most extensive and 21st most populous U.S. state. The estimated population of Colorado was 5,695,564 on July 1, 2018, an increase of 13.25% since the 2010 United States Census.
